Birth, Life, and Death of Stars

Let's take a step back and talk about the life cycle of stars in general. It's like the circle of life, but in space. Every star starts as a cloud of gas and dust, kinda like a cosmic baby bump. Over time, gravity pulls these particles together, causing them to heat up and eventually ignite into a fiery ball of light.

And just like humans, stars go through different stages of life. They have their youth, their prime, and eventually, they reach old age. But unlike us, when stars die, they go out with a bang. Some explode in spectacular supernovae, while others fade away quietly. It's a beautiful and tragic cycle that continues to fascinate scientists and stargazers alike.

Myths and Legends

Stories from the Past

Throughout history, stars have been the subject of many myths and legends. Different cultures have their own interpretations of what these celestial bodies represent. For instance, in Greek mythology, stars were seen as the souls of heroes and gods. In Native American cultures, they were often associated with spirits and guides.

And let's not forget about the constellations. These patterns in the sky have been used for navigation, storytelling, and even astrology.
